School Library Journal

Gr 6-9The author movingly describes the sacrifice and bravery of the people who tested the series of Supreme Court decisions desegregating buses and trains in this readable look at the Freedom Rides and their legacy. Important individuals of the civil rights movement, such as James Farmer and Martin Luther King, Jr., are discussed, as are the unknown people who put their lives on the line in the name of justice and equality. Good-quality black-and-white photographs are scattered throughout. Haskins has once again given YAs an important source of information on African American history with this well-researched, well-documented book.Judy R. Johnston, Auburn High School, WA
